Compare all specifications:

1989 Ford Meteor 2007 Volvo C70
Make Ford Volvo
Model Meteor C70
Year Released 1989 2007
Body Type Sedan Coupe
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1597 cc 2435 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 5 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 71 HP 138 HP
Engine RPM 5000 RPM 5000 RPM
Torque 121 Nm 220 Nm
Torque RPM 3000 RPM 4000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line - Premium
Drive Type Front Front
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Number of Seats 5 seats 4 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Length 4200 mm 4590 mm
Vehicle Width 1650 mm 1830 mm
Vehicle Height 1400 mm 1410 mm
Wheelbase Size 2410 mm 2650 mm
